  Uber Eats has spent years positioning itself as a logistics partner for restaurants. Pick up food, drop it off, take a commission, move on. That framing no longer holds. With its latest moves into grocery-integrated ordering and restaurant financing, Uber Eats is quietly shifting from a delivery marketplace into something far more powerful: an operating layer that sits between restaurants and their customers. This is not a loud pivot. There was no rebrand or keynote. But the implications are hard to ignore. When a single platform influences how customers discover food, how orders flow, and how restaurants access capital, the relationship changes. Restaurants are no longer just selling through Uber Eats. They are increasingly operating inside it. This is where the conversation gets uncomfortable. Convenience for consumers is obvious. Growth opportunities for restaurants are real.
